Transaction 517da647a36427ed58bb1b854d09ead8982a845502c0513288d3299b48f54156

1 Input
2 Outputs
  • 517da647a36427ed58bb1b854d09ead8982a845502c0513288d3299b48f54156:0
  • value  3689286
    address  3N5b3DSYEHrJyvsst1WD1CC3arxPQcJcqV
  • 517da647a36427ed58bb1b854d09ead8982a845502c0513288d3299b48f54156:1
  • value  596305714
    address  3LDxwJTK7BFLmSURESN9i4MUaCHxH5osJT